While deploying your first AI agent might seem straightforward, scaling to 5, 10, or 50 digital workers requires robust infrastructure, strategic planning, and smart management practices.<\/p>\n<h2>The Scaling Challenge: When One Digital Employee Becomes Many<\/h2>\n<p>Many organizations start their AI journey with a single use case\u2014perhaps an AI assistant handling customer inquiries or a digital worker processing invoices. However, once stakeholders see the results, demand for AI automation explodes across departments. This rapid growth introduces complexity: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Performance monitoring across multiple agents<\/li>\n<li>Resource allocation and cost management<\/li>\n<li>Version control and update coordination<\/li>\n<li>Access control and security at scale<\/li>\n<li>Inter-agent communication and workflow orchestration<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>Building Your AI Operations Infrastructure<\/h2>\n<h3>Centralized Monitoring Dashboard<\/h3>\n<p>Effective AI operations begin with visibility. Implement a centralized monitoring system that tracks: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Performance metrics:<\/strong> Task completion rates, response times, accuracy scores<\/li>\n<li><strong>Resource utilization:<\/strong> API calls, compute consumption, token usage<\/li>\n<li><strong>Error rates:<\/strong> Failed tasks, timeout incidents, escalations to human staff<\/li>\n<li><strong>Business impact:<\/strong> Cost savings, time saved, throughput increases<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p>Modern AI platforms provide observability tools that aggregate logs, metrics, and traces from all your digital employees into a single view, enabling rapid issue detection and data-driven optimization.<\/p>\n<h3>Standardized Deployment Pipelines<\/h3>\n<p>As your AI workforce grows, deploying and updating agents manually becomes unsustainable. Adopt DevOps practices for AI: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Use version control for all agent configurations and prompts<\/li>\n<li>Implement CI\/CD pipelines for testing and deploying AI updates<\/li>\n<li>Create standardized agent templates for common use cases<\/li>\n<li>Establish rollback procedures for problematic updates<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3>Resource Optimization and Cost Controls<\/h3>\n<p>AI operations can become expensive at scale without proper governance. Implement cost management strategies: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Set budget alerts and spending limits per agent or department<\/li>\n<li>Use model routing to balance cost and capability (smaller models for routine tasks)<\/li>\n<li>Implement caching for repetitive queries<\/li>\n<li>Monitor idle agents and decommission unused capacity<\/li>\n<li>Negotiate volume discounts with AI platform providers<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>Organizational Best Practices for AI Scale<\/h2>\n<h3>Establish an AI Center of Excellence<\/h3>\n<p>Create a dedicated team responsible for AI operations excellence. This group should: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Define standards for agent development and deployment<\/li>\n<li>Provide training and support to teams building digital employees<\/li>\n<li>Maintain a library of reusable components and templates<\/li>\n<li>Conduct regular audits of AI performance and compliance<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3>Implement Agent Governance<\/h3>\n<p>As digital employees proliferate, governance prevents chaos: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Registration and inventory:<\/strong> Maintain a registry of all AI agents, their owners, and purposes<\/li>\n<li><strong>Access controls:<\/strong> Define who can create, modify, and deploy agents<\/li>\n<li><strong>Naming conventions:<\/strong> Use consistent naming schemes for easy identification<\/li>\n<li><strong>Retirement policies:<\/strong> Establish procedures for decommissioning obsolete agents<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3>Enable Agent Collaboration<\/h3>\n<p>Advanced AI operations involve multiple agents working together. Design for inter-agent communication: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Create standardized APIs for agent-to-agent data exchange<\/li>\n<li>Implement orchestration layers to coordinate complex multi-agent workflows<\/li>\n<li>Use message queues for asynchronous agent communication<\/li>\n<li>Define clear handoff protocols when tasks move between agents<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>Security and Compliance at Scale<\/h2>\n<p>More digital employees mean greater security surface area. Scale your security posture accordingly: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Implement role-based access control (RBAC) for all AI systems<\/li>\n<li>Encrypt data in transit and at rest<\/li>\n<li>Maintain audit trails of all AI actions<\/li>\n<li>Conduct regular security reviews and penetration testing<\/li>\n<li>Ensure compliance with data protection regulations (GDPR, CCPA, etc.)<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>The Human Element: Scaling Your AI Operations Team<\/h2>\n<p>Managing many digital employees requires skilled human oversight. Invest in: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Prompt engineers:<\/strong> Specialists who craft and optimize agent instructions<\/li>\n<li><strong>AI operations engineers:<\/strong> Technical staff managing infrastructure and deployments<\/li>\n<li><strong>Business analysts:<\/strong> Professionals measuring AI impact and ROI<\/li>\n<li><strong>Compliance officers:<\/strong> Experts ensuring ethical and legal AI use<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>Continuous Improvement: The Key to Long-Term Success<\/h2>\n<p>Scaling AI isn&#8217;t a one-time project\u2014it&#8217;s an ongoing journey. Establish feedback loops:<\/p>\n<ul>\n<li>Regularly review agent performance metrics<\/li>\n<li>Gather user feedback from employees interacting with AI<\/li>\n<li>Stay current with new AI capabilities and platform features<\/li>\n<li>Benchmark against industry peers and best practices<\/li>\n<li>Iterate on processes based on lessons learned<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h2>Ready to Scale Your AI Operations?<\/h2>\n<p>Managing multiple digital employees efficiently requires the right infrastructure, processes, and expertise.
